SOUTH PHILADELPHIA (WPVI) -- Police are looking for two armed men wanted in a home invasion in South Philadelphia.

It happened at about 12:30 a.m. Monday at a home in the 1500 block of South Marshall Street.

Police say the suspects were armed with guns and wearing masks when they broke into the home and tied up a couple inside.

The bandits then took off with a man's watch, a wallet, a pocketbook, two cellphones and $900 dollars in cash.

The couple was not hurt.
